On Montag, 11. Januar 2010, Junio C Hamano wrote:
Actually it is _very_ easy to fool rerere to do something totally unexpected, and I have been thinking about using the similarity comparison algorithm on the region outside the conflicted area between preimage and thisimage and reject use of rerere. Try this in an empty directory. [snip] Now, immediately after this sequence, rerere will give you an disaster.
Indeed. The problem here is that two entirely different resolutions are recorded for the same conflict hash *in one run of rerere*. The damage can be avoided if conflict hashes are not reused in do_plain_rerere (in the first loop). (Though, I'm currently not in the mood to look into this in more depth.) Of course, this does not mean that *both* conflicts can be resolved automatically when the merge is repeated. In my use-case this would have been desirable (and even your example would suggest it is, but that is not generally true). -- Hannes
